Java

Java 7 Рассмотрено все необходимое для разработки, компиляции, отладки и запуска приложений Java. Изложены практические приемы использования как традиционных, так и новейших конструкций объектно-ориентированного языка Java, графической библиотеки классов Swing, расширенной библиотеки Java 2D, работа со звуком, печать, способы русификации программ. Приведено полное описание нововведений Java SE 7: двоичная запись чисел, строковые варианты разветвлений, «ромбовидный оператор», NIO2, новые средства многопоточности и др. Дано подробное изложение последней версии сервлетов, технологии JSP и библиотек тегов JSTL. Около двухсот законченных программ иллюстрируют рассмотренные приемы программирования. Приведена подробная справочная информация о классах и методах Core Java API. Подробнее
Web-сервисы Java Рассмотрены основы технологии Web-сервисов в спецификациях первого и второго уровня, реализация технологии Web-сервисов в виде стандартов платформы Java и в таких распространенных Java-стеках Web-сервисов, как Metro, CXF и Axis2. Материал книги сопровождается более 70 примерами с подробным анализом исходных кодов. На сайте издательства находятся примеры проектов из книги, а также дополнительные материалы. Подробнее
Разработка корпоративных приложений на JAVA в Groovy и Grails Первая книга на русском языке по языку Groovy и совместному использованию Groovy и Grails! Основы работы в Groovy и Grails. Типы данных и управляющие структуры. Работа с базами данных. Объектно-ориентированное программирование. Подробнее
Изучаем Java “Изучаем Java” – это не просто книга. Она не только научит вас теории языка Java и объектно-ориентированного программирования, она сделает вас программистом. В ее основу положен уникальный метод обучения на практике. В отличие от классических учебников информация дается не в текстовом, а в визуальном представлении. Вы освоите в деле все самое нужное: синтаксис и концепции языка, работу с потоками, работа в сети, распределенное программирование. Вся теория закрепляется интереснейшими примерами и тестами. Подробнее
Java SOAP SOAP (Простой протокол доступа к объектам) является новой технологией для распределенных приложений в основе служб Web. Используя XML, SOAP обеспечивает независимую от платформы и языка реализации коммуникацию между приложениями — совершенно новый подход к созданию приложений. Книга предлагает полное описание технологии использования SOAP и Java, включая спецификации SOAR ее связи с архитектурами распределенных компонентов, такими как COBRA, RMI и DCOM, а также все особенности реализации служб SOAP с помощью Java, в том числе систему безопасности, кэширование и производительность. С помощью примеров даются рекомендации по улучшению производительности, конфигурированию и администрированию служб SOAR обеспечивается практическое понимание проблем, возникающих в реальных приложениях. Основные темы книги: • SOAP. • Apache SOAP. • Система безопасности служб SOAP. • Измерение производительности распределенных приложений, использующих SOAP в качестве своего прикладного протокола. • Использование LDAP для реализации персонализации служб. • Кэширование запросов и ответов SOAP. • Введение в службы Web. Подробнее
JavaFX 2: 0. Разработка RIA-приложений Книга посвящена разработке RIA-приложений (Rich Internet Applications) с использованием технологии JavaFX 2.0. Рассмотрены архитектура платформы JavaFX 2.0, ее основные компоненты графического интерфейса пользователя, применение CSS-стилей, создание визуальных эффектов, трансформация и анимация изображений, совместное использование JavaScript и JavaFX, Swing и JavaFX, выполнение фоновых задач, использование компонентов JavaFX Beans и связывание данных, язык FXML и др. Приведен справочник программного интерфейса JavaFX 2.0 API. Материал книги сопровождается большим количеством примеров с подробным анализом исходных кодов. Подробнее
Java: Полное руководство Книга Герберта Шилдта «Java 7. Полное руководство» (8-е издание) предназначена для всех программистов — как для новичков, так и для профессионалов. Начинающий программист найдет в ней подробные пошаговые описания и множество чрезвычайно полезных примеров. А углубленное рассмотрение более сложных функций и библиотек Java должно удовлетворить ожидания профессиональных программистов. Для обеих категорий читателей в книге указаны действующие ресурсы и полезные ссылки. В этой книге автор бестселлеров по программированию Герберт Шилдт знакомит вас со всем необходимым для разработки, компиляции, отладки и запуска программы Java. Полностью обновленное для платформы Java Platform, Standard Edition 7 (Java SE 7), это исчерпывающее издание рассматривает язык Java в целом, включая его синтаксис, ключевые слова и фундаментальные принципы программирования. В книге «Java 7. Полное руководство» вы найдете информацию о ключевых элементах библиотеки Java API, рассмотрите JavaBeans, сервлеты, аплеты и Swing и ознакомитесь с работой Java в реальных ситуациях. Кроме того, в этой книге подробно обсуждаются такие новые средства Java SE 7, как оператор try-с-ресурсами, строки в операторе switch, выведение типов с оператором <>, NIO.2 и Fork/Join Framework. Подробнее
Java для чайников Java — современный объектно-ориентированный язык программирования. Программа, написанная на Java, способна выполняться практически на любом компьютере. Зная Java, можно создавать мощные мультимедийные приложения для любой платформы. Десятки тысяч программистов начинали изучать Java с помощью предыдущих изданий этой книги. Теперь ваша очередь! Независимо от того, на каком языке вы программировали раньше (и даже если вы никогда прежде не программировали), вы быстро научитесь создавать современные кроссплатформенные приложения. Подробнее
Java: Руководство для начинающих Все названия программных продуктов являются зарегистрированными торговыми марками соответствующих фирм. Никакая часть настоящего издания ни в каких целях не может быть воспроизведена в какой бы то ни было форме и какими бы то ни было средствами, будь то электронные или механические, включая фотокопирование и запись на магнитный носитель, если на это нет письменного разрешения издательства Osborne Media. Подробнее
Алгоритмы на Java Книга Седжвика и Уэйна является классическим справочным руководством в котором содержится необходимый объем знаний для программиста в области алгоритмов, накопленных за последние несколько десятилетий. В книге представлен широкий спектр рассматриваемых тем: исчерпывающее толкование структур данных и алгоритмов сортировки, поиска, обработки графов и строк, включая пятьдесят алгоритмов, которые должен знать каждый программист. Описываются новые реализации алгоритмов на Java, написанные в ясном модульном стиле, при котором весь код доступен читателю и полностью готов к использованию. В книге изучение алгоритмов на Java ведется в контексте важнейших научных, инженерных и коммерческих приложений. Клиенты и алгоритмы выражены с помощью реального кода, а не псевдокода, как во многих других книгах. Подробнее
Spring 3 для профессионалов С помощью этой книги вы научитесь разрабатывать корпоративные Java-приложения. Благодаря рассмотрению новой версии Spring Framework 3.1 книга является наиболее исчерпывающим из доступных на рынке справочным и практическим руководством для освоения всей мощи этой лидирующей платформы и применения ее в разработке корпоративных Java-приложений. Авторы, Кларенс Хо и Роб Харроп, раскрывают подробности ядра Spring и взаимодействия этой платформы с другими популярными Java-технологиями, такими как Hibernate, MyBatis и EJB. Они делятся с читателями своими знаниями и реальным опытом в разработке корпоративных приложений, включая удаленную обработку, построение транзакций, реализацию веб-уровня и уровня презентаций, а также многое другое. Полнофункциональный пример приложения, последовательно разрабатываемый в книге, позволит увидеть реальное применение на практике многих технологий и приемов, рассмотренных в книге, и посмотреть, как они все работают вместе. В книге рассматриваются следующие темы: • Использование инверсии управления (IoC) и внедрения зависимостей (DI). • Применение технологий аспектно-ориентированного программирования в Spring и его важность. • Построение веб-приложений на основе Spring с использованием Spring MVC и Spring Web Flow. • Работа с языками сценариев наподобие Groovy для предоставления расширенной функциональности приложениям. Возьмите на вооружение весь арсенал знаний, предложенный в книге, для построения сложных Spring-приложений от начала и до конца. Эта книга предназначена для опытных Java-разработчиков, изучающих Spring с самого начала либо имеющих только поверхностное представление о платформе Spring Framework. Она ориентирована на тех, кто уже участвует в разработке корпоративных Java-приложений или планирует заниматься этим. Подробнее
Построение Интернет-приложений на языке Java: Практический курс В систематизированном виде рассматриваются технологии создания Интернет-приложений на основе языка Ява (Java). Описывается сам язык Ява, средства построения апплетов языка Ява и построение сложных Интернет-приложений на основе средств J2EE. Для программистов, начинающих изучение языка Ява и программирование для Интернета, будет полезна студентам и аспирантам. Подробнее
Java: Справочник Этот бестселлер представляет собой краткий справочник, необходимый каждому Java-программисту. Книга содержит ускоренный вводный курс в язык Java и обзор ключевых API, благодаря чему опытные программисты смогут сразу перейти к написанию Java-кода. Четвертое издание «Java. Справочник» посвящено Java 1.4 и включает краткое описание синтаксиса Java, изложение объектно-ориентированных возможностей Java и обзор основных API Java, в котором объясняется, как выполнять такие стандартные задачи, как работа со строками, ввод/вывод, обработка XML, SSL и поддержка потоков при помощи классов и интерфейсов, составляющих платформу Java 2. Книга также содержит заслуживающий доверия справочник O'Reilly по всем классам, входящим в базовые Java-пакеты, такие как java.lang, java.io, java.beans, java.math, java.net, java.text и java.util. Справочник охватывает множество новых классов Java 1.4, включая N10 (новый интерфейс ввода/вывода), протоколирование и средства работы с XML. При изучении Java неоценимую помощь окажет вам и книга «Java в примерах. Справочник» (Символ-Плюс, 2003), которая отлично дополняет данное издание. Подробнее
Java 7 Книга содержит все необходимое для самостоятельного быстрого и успешного освоения программирования на языке Java 7. Описаны основные особенности объектно-ориентированного программирования на языке Java. На простых примерах рассмотрены ввод и вывод информации, коллекции и другие полезные классы, интерфейс Swing, обращение к базе данных, воспроизведение звуковых файлов и др. Показано, как написать Java-программу с графическим интерфейсом, собственный текстовый и графический редактор, калькулятор и другие типовые программы. Рассмотрена среда разработки Eclipse. Изложение материала сопровождается упражнениями и заданиями к каждой главе, ответы на которые приведены в конце книги. Подробнее
Spring в действии Фреймворк Spring Framework — необходимый инструмент для разработчиков приложений на Java. В книге описана последняя версия Spring 3, который несет в себе новые мощные особенности, такие как язык выражений SpEL, новые аннотации для работы с контейнером IoC и поддержка архитектуры REST. Автор, Крейг Уоллс, обладает особым талантом придумывать весьма интересные примеры, сосредоточенные на особенностях и приемах использования Spring, которые действительно будут полезны читателям. В русскоязычном переводе добавлены главы из 2-го американского издания, которые автор не включил в 3-е издание «Spring in Action». Издание предназначено как для начинающих пользователей фреймворка, так и для опытных пользователей Spring, желающих задействовать новые возможности версии 3.0. Подробнее
Java EE 6 и сервер приложений GlassFish 3 Книга представляет собой практическое руководство с очень удобным подходом, позволяющим читателю быстрее освоить технологии Java ЕЕ 6. Все рассмотренные основные интерфейсы Java ЕЕ 6 и подробная информация о сервере GlassFish 3 подкреплены практическими примерами их использования. Платформа Java Enterprise Edition (Java ЕЕ) 6 является отраслевым стандартом для корпоративных вычислений Java, а сервер приложений GlassFish представляет собой эталонную среду реализации спецификации Java ЕЕ. В книге рассматриваются различные соглашения и аннотации Java ЕЕ 6, которые помогут существенно упростить разработку корпоративных приложений Java. Описываются последние версии технологий Servlet, JSP, JSF, JPA, EJB и JAX-WS, а также новые дополнения к спецификации Java ЕЕ, в частности JAX-RS и CDI. Рассмотрены задачи администрирования, конфигурирования и использования сервера GlassFish 3 для развертывания корпоративных приложений. Настоящее издание предназначено для разработчиков Java, желающих стать специалистами в разработке корпоративных приложений с использованием платформы Java ЕЕ 6. Для изучения материала необходимо иметь некоторый опыт работы с Java, однако знаний в области Java ЕЕ или J2EE не требуется. Книга официально рекомендуется компанией Oracle — разработчиком перечисленных технологий — в качестве учебного пособия. Подробнее
Разработка приложений Java EE 6 в NetBeans 7 Книга представляет собой практическое руководство по использованию возможностей IDE NetBeans 7 для разработки корпоративных приложений, совместимых со стандартом Java ЕЕ 6. В книге показаны приемы эффективного программирования, задействующие контекстные меню и «горячие» клавиши, мастера и шаблоны среды NetBeans, затрагиваются вопросы создания, конфигурирования, развертывания, отладки и профилирования корпоративных приложений с использованием средств встроенных в IDE NetBeans. Подробнее
Самоучитель Java с примерами и программами Данная книга является превосходным и эффективным учебным пособием для изучения языка программирования Java с нуля. Книга задумывалась, с одной стороны, как пособие для тех, кто самостоятельно изучает язык программирования Java, а с другой, она может восприниматься как лекционный курс с проведением практических занятий. Книга содержит полный набор сведений о синтаксисе и концепции языка Java, необходимый для успешного анализа и составления эффективных программных кодов. Материал книги излагается последовательно и сопровождается большим количеством наглядных примеров, разноплановых практических задач и детальным разбором их решений. Книга отличается предельной ясностью, четкостью и доступностью изложения, что вкупе с обширной наглядной практикой (примерами и программами) позволяет ее рекомендовать как отличный выбор для изучения Java. Подробнее
Java 2 (количество томов: 2) Эта книга в 2-х томах, поможет овладеть программированием на Java. С помощью практических примеров вы познакомитесь с языком Java и с ключевыми библиотеками классов. Библиотек очень много, но изучать их интересно и значительно легче, чем можно себе представить. Подробнее
Программирование на Java для «чайников» Если вы хотите начать писать компьютерные программы, вы выбрали правильную книгу. Здесь в простой и понятной форме описаны основы Java — объектно-ориентированного языка программирования, поддерживающего любые платформы, включая Windows, Mac и Linux. Даже если вы прежде не написали ни единой строчки кода, книга поможет вам быстро научиться писать программы на Java. Подробнее

Книги

Фантастика

Детектив

Кулинария

Детская литература

Художественная литература

Юмор. Комиксы.

Семья